Union Home Ministry to Review Security Protocols for VIPs After Farooq Abdullah Attack

Following the assassination attempt on former Jammu and Kashmir chief minister Farooq Abdullah, the Union Home Ministry will conduct a comprehensive review of security protocols for all VIPs under central protection. The decision was made in a meeting chaired by Home Minister Amit Shah, attended by senior security officials including National Security Adviser Ajit Doval. The review aims to assess current measures ahead of upcoming assembly elections in five states and considers ongoing security challenges, including Middle East-related threats.
